Avoid Basement Flooding with a Sump Pump System
A sump pump system acts as a crucial defense against basement flooding. This reliable system consists of a sump pit, which gathers water that flows into your basement. A submersible pump subsequently discharges the collected water out of your home, preventing flooding.
To ensure the effectiveness of your sump pump system, regular checks are necessary. This includes keeping the sump pit unobstructed from debris and examining the pump's operation.
Understanding Your Sump Pump Basin and Components
A sump pump basin serves as the heart of your sump pump system. It's a pit that collects water that seeps into your basement or crawlspace, channeling it towards the sump pump for removal. To effectively understand how to care for your sump pump, it's crucial to learn about its elements.
- First, you have the basin itself, which can be made of plastic and is typically round in shape.
- Next, there's the sump pump, responsible for transferring water out of the basin and clearing your home.
- At last, you have the sensor that activates the sump pump when water reaches a height.
These essential parts work in synergy to keep your basement dry and protect your home from water damage. By understanding each component's purpose, you can successfully service your sump pump system and extend its life.
Keeping Your Sump Pump Hose for Optimal Performance
A well-maintained sump pump hose is crucial for protecting your basement from flooding. Regularly examine your hose for any signs of wear and tear. Pay attention for cracks, leaks, or tears. If you find any issues, it's important to replace the hose immediately to stop potential water issues.
To ensure optimal performance, regularly clean your sump pump hose. Detach the hose from the sump pump and cleanse it of any debris that may have built up. You can employ a garden hose with water to purge the hose.
After cleaning, reattach the hose to the sump pump and run it to make sure there are no leaks.
Picking the Right Sump Pump for Your Basement Needs
Protecting your crawlspace from flooding is essential. A properly functioning sump pump can be your first line of defense against water damage. However, with so many options available, selecting the right sump pump for your specific needs can seem overwhelming. Consider the capacity of your basement and the amount of rainfall your area typically experiences. A high-flow pump may be necessary if you live in a region prone to heavy downpours.
It's also important to determine between submersible and pedestal pumps. Submersible pumps are completely submerged in the water, while pedestal pumps have the motor outside the sump. Submersible pumps are generally more efficient, but pedestal pumps may be easier to maintain.
Finally, don't forget about a secondary power source. A battery backup system or generator can ensure your sump pump continues to function even during a power outage.
Dealing With Common Sump Pump Issues
A sump pump is a vital part for protecting your home from flood. While they are generally reliable, there are some common issues that can arise. Here's a look at some of the most frequent sump pump situations and how to address them.
One common situation is a failing sensor. If the mechanism isn't registering water, the pump won't activate. Inspect the sensor for dirt.
Another common cause is a plugged exit. This can happen from debris accumulating in the pipe. Clear the tube to restore water flow.
Finally, a broken pump unit is another option. If your pump won't start, it may be time to swap out the motor. Routine inspections can help prevent these common problems.
